inserted: function (el) { // 获取input节点 if (el.tagName.toLocaleUpperCase() !== 'INPUT') { el = el.getElementsByTagName('input')[0] } // 初始化时,格式化值为千分位 const numberValue = parseFloat(el.value.replace(/,/g, '')) if (!isNaN(numberValue)) { el.value = numberValue...
在Vue2项目中使用Element UI的Input组件时,你可以通过以下几种方式来限制输入,确保用户只能输入1到99之间的整数: 使用HTML5的type="number"属性: 这是最简单的方法,通过设置type="number"来确保只能输入数字,然后结合min和max属性来限制输入范围。 html <template> <el-input v-model="numberInput" ...
return item.component || "el-input"; } }; }, /** * 根据表单项配置获取占位符 */ placeholder() { return (item) => { if (item.placeholder) return item.placeholder; const arr = ["el-input", "el-input-number"]; return !item.component || arr.includes(item.component) ? `请输入${...
[Vue] el-input特性记录2-最大值、最小值 el-input输入值设置最大值、最小值问题。 如果使用max、min属性,则必须同时加上与type="number"。 设置type="number"样式,输入框尾部会出现一个上下箭头,min和max只能控制用箭头输入的最大值最小值,对键盘打字输入是限制不住的。 如果需要限制input输入的值,最实用...
<el-input-number v-model-trim="xxx" :min='1' :max='100'></el-input-number> 2、清除校验 // element的表单清除校验的这个方法可以在弹框关闭的时候添加 调用close方法 传输ref='formInfo' 字段<el-dialog title="添加商品" :visible.sync="dialogFormVisible" @close="closeDialog('formInfo')"><...
在你的 Vue 组件中,使用import引入并注册v-number-only自定义指令。 组件代码示例 <template> <el-form :model="formData" :rules="rules" ref="form"> <el-form-item label="库存" prop="stock"> <!-- 在 el-input 中使用 v-number-only 来限制输入 --> ...
<el-table-column type="selection" v-if="choice" width="50" :align="headerAlign" :key="Math.random()"> </el-table-column> <!-- 序号 --> <el-table-column label="序号" v-if="serialNumber" width="50" type="index" :align="headerAlign":key="Math.random()"> ...
2、InputNumber计数器中的change事件 正常情况:默认返回的是newValue,oldValue 特殊情况:要传递自定义参数index呢?需要用到箭头函数来变通,实现自定义参数的传递。 三、具体案例: 案例1、select标签的change事件 【准备数据】 在data中定义select标签选项中的数据为options数组。数据格式如下: ...
accept 文件类型: https://developer.mozilla.org/en-US/docs/Web/HTML/Element/input#attr-accept 全局配置 createOptions `//插入节点,默认document.body` `el:``null``,` `//form配置` `form:{` `//是否开启行内表单模式` `inline:``false``,` `//表单域标签的位置,可选值为 left、right、top` ...
我们的场景是view中有一个form组件,其内部有一个input-number组件。用户填写完信息后submit。顺便介绍一下input-number,可以参考el-input-number,返回值是数字,当输入其他非法类型时,回弹为上一次有效数字。这一过程会在nextTick中完成。 submit的入参为params {num: string}。为啥num要传string,额~~ 一言难尽。